SUMMARY:

We are seeking a responsible Family Assistant whose primary responsibilities will include (but are not limited to) family management, property management, childcare, and personal event service. An ideal candidate should be forward-thinking, have great attention to detail, have the ability to work under pressure, have a flexible schedule, and be willing to wear multiple hats. It is essential to be quick-thinking to prevent or solve any issues that may arise.

PRIMARY DUTIES:

Personal/Household Assistant:

  • Manage Family’s personal calendar to ensure Principal’s are up to date with high priority events.  - Birthday’s, weddings, medical appointments, etc.
  • Answer and make phone calls on behalf of the family: Schedule/cancel personal appointments, create travel itineraries, and prepare logistic documents. 
  • Accompany family to trips, outside events, activities, and appointments.
  • Assist the Estate Manager to be his "eyes and ears". The candidate will be asked to assist with research, and troubleshoot issues when necessary. 
  • Maintain an approved product list for home and personal items, including sourcing information. - Keep an inventory of personal items for principals, and restock as needed.  Manage PAR lists.
  • Monthly/weekly purchase order submission, get approval, place orders, and track delivery status.
  • Shop for household items as needed, prepare and submit expense reports, oversee onsite vendors as needed.
  • Update and maintain Google Contacts.  Ensure information is synced to phones.
  • Purchase gifts, develop and maintain gift tracker, and review and audit receipts. 
  • Good organizational skills to maintain closet systems, and toiletries.
  • Manage seasonal wardrobes and clothing size rotations.
  • Provide driving services to the Principals and their family as needed.

Nanny:

  • Work closely with the children's parents to aid and assist with childcare whenever necessary. 
  • Carefully research and propose age appropriate local activities and resources, register attendance, and accompany children to activities.
  • Able to transport children to and from play dates, outings, classes, etc.
  • Assist children with homework and school projects in an interesting, engaging manner.
  • Liaise with children’s schools, track and report to parents on school progress.
  • Develop children’s independence; help them be self-motivated, and guide them on etiquette and manners.
  • Develop and implement a sanitation schedule of toys, surfaces, handles, etc.
  • Engage activities at home, scheduled outings, themed weekends, etc.
  • Ensure children’s timetable is adequate and allows for the day to run smoothly.
  • Able to prepare fresh and healthy snacks. Work with the Chef to develop child-friendly menus.
  • Cook breakfast and meals for children and the family as needed.
  • Light chores.
